308.3 <br /> <br />Ensures the authority of municipalities to provide <br />utility services including but not limited to the <br />following: electric, gas, sewer, water, and <br />stormwater now and into the future. <br /> <br />308.4 <br /> <br />Ensures the ability of municipalities and munici- <br />pal utilities to provide a full range of services and <br />products for customers without subjecting such <br />activities to taxation or undue regulation. <br /> <br />308.5 <br /> <br />Recognizes municipal authority to impose <br />reasonable, nondiscriminatory requirements for <br />the provision of communications services within <br />the municipality, so long as such requirements do <br />not conflict with the current jurisdiction of the <br />Public Service Commission. <br /> <br />308.6 Protects the stranded investments of municipalities. <br /> <br />308.7 <br /> <br />Protects municipalities from reductions of assessed <br />value of utility property, in-lieu payments or other <br />revenues, as a result of electric restructuring. <br /> <br />308.8 <br /> <br />Protects municipal authority to provide utility <br />services outside incorporated boundaries and to <br />charge a reasonable surcharge for these (non- <br />electric) services. <br /> <br />308.9 <br /> <br />Allows municipalities to become aggregators of <br />services, whether individually or on a collective <br />basis. <br /> <br />308.10 <br /> <br />Maintains municipal authority to set rates and <br />establish service for water, sewer, electric, gas, <br />telecommunications or any other municipally <br />operated utility. <br /> <br />308.11 <br /> <br />Authorizes municipalities to set utility service <br />rates without having to meet unreasonable notice <br />requirements or incur additional costs. <br /> <br />308.12 Respects the privacy of customers by exempting <br /> from public records information related to local <br /> government utility customers' accounts, unless <br /> expressly authorized by the customer. <br /> <br />3.13 <br /> <br />Ensures municipal competitiveness in providing or <br />arranging for utility services by exemptin§ from <br />the Public Records Law related business records. <br /> <br />308.14 Treats public records requirements of municipal <br /> communications enterprises equivalent to that of <br /> private communications operations. <br /> <br />308.15 Recognizes certain public records pertaining to <br /> utility compliance audit work papers should be <br /> exempt under the Public Records Law. <br /> <br />308, 16 Assists municipalities with developing technology <br /> infrastructure to enhance municipalities' and citi- <br /> zens' ability to become technologically connected. <br /> <br />308.17 Maintains local government authority to regulate <br /> the placement of a utility provider's facilities within <br /> the local government's jurisdiction, and establishes <br /> an appropriate level of local and state government <br /> oversight over utility facility placement. <br /> <br />12 <br /> <br /> <br />
